Output 95588331c1fe2a4634e26341058a9867709a22255a784e0c52b2157134bddbb1:1

value
10012600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a49d6520a991b73725ef1b72404fb59074992b OP_EQUAL
address
3DxwftRwNp3BnBfN3iKCagueawWurFvzkd
transaction
95588331c1fe2a4634e26341058a9867709a22255a784e0c52b2157134bddbb1
spent
true